Getting There

  • Car

    If you are driving from Ioannina, take the E65 road heading towards the town of Paramythia. After approximately 30 km, turn right onto the E951 towards Boubo Potamos. Continue straight for about 10 km, then follow the signs for Acheron Springs which will be on your right. You will find parking available near the entrance.

  • Public Transportation

    From Ioannina, take a KTEL bus towards Paramythia. The journey takes about 45 minutes. Upon arrival in Paramythia, transfer to a local bus heading to Boubo Potamos. Make sure to check the schedule as buses may run infrequently. Get off at the stop for Acheron Springs. The attraction is just a short walk from the bus stop.

  • Car

    If you are coming from Preveza, head east on the E951 road towards the town of Boubo Potamos. Continue on this road for approximately 40 km. Look for signs directing you to Acheron Springs, and you will find the entrance on your left. There is ample parking available near the entrance.

  • Public Transportation

    From Preveza, take a KTEL bus to Igoumenitsa. After arriving in Igoumenitsa, transfer to a bus towards Paramythia. Once you arrive in Paramythia, switch to a local bus that will take you directly to Boubo Potamos. Disembark at the stop for Acheron Springs and follow the signs to the entrance, which is a short walk away.

Discover more about Αcheron Springs

Nestled in the heart of Greece, Acheron Springs captivates visitors with its stunning natural beauty and rich mythological significance. Known as the gateway to the underworld in ancient Greek mythology, this enchanting destination offers a unique blend of adventure and tranquility. As you explore the lush surroundings, you'll find crystal-clear waters flowing through dramatic gorges, surrounded by vibrant greenery and a diverse array of wildlife. Acheron Springs is not just a feast for the eyes; it's an invitation to engage with nature in its purest form. Whether you're looking to take a refreshing swim in the cool waters, hike along scenic trails, or simply relax and savor the serene atmosphere, this location has something for everyone. The area is also a nature preserve, ensuring that its breathtaking landscapes remain untouched and pristine for generations to come. For those seeking a bit of excitement, Acheron Springs features the longest zip line in Greece, offering an exhilarating view from above as you glide over this stunning landscape.
